BENICIA, CALIFORNIA QUICK STATSCounty: Solano
Elevation: 33 feet
Land Area: 12.9 square miles
Population Density: 2029 people per square mile
Population: 26,174
Races (City): White Non-Hispanic (73.9%), Hispanic (9.0%), Two or more races (5.2%), Black (4.8%), Filipino (3.8%), Other race (2.7%), American Indian (2.0%), Chinese (1.6%), Asian Indian (0.6%), Japanese (0.5%) (Total can be greater than 100% because Hispanics could be counted in other races)
Ancestries (City): German (17.7%), Irish (15.9%), English (14.3%), Italian (8.2%), French (3.6%), Scottish (3.6%)
Nearest city with pop. 50,000+: Vallejo, CA (5.5 miles , pop. 116,760)
Nearest city with pop. 200,000+: Central Contra Costa, CA (11.7 miles , pop. 459,252)
Nearest city with pop. 1,000,000+: Los Angeles, CA (346.8 miles , pop. 3,694,820)
Nearest cities: Port Costa, CA (1.4 miles ), Crockett, CA (1.9 miles ), Mountain View, CA (2.1 miles ), Martinez, CA (2.2 miles ), Vine Hill, CA (2.3 miles ), Vallejo, CA (2.4 miles ), Rodeo, CA (2.5 miles ), Hercules, CA (2.6 miles )
Benicia Compared to State Average: Black race population percentage below state average. Length of stay since moving in below state average. House age significantly below state average.
BENICIA, CALIFORNIA EDUCATION FACTSHigh school or higher: 91.70%
Bachelor’s degree or higher: 37.30%
Graduate or professional degree: 13.00%
